This cheerful Provençal villa sits peacefully just minutes from the Mediterranean waves in Cavalaire-sur-Mer. Our visit revealed a welcoming retreat where a flower-filled garden provides a tranquil escape from the bustle of the French Riviera. The complimentary breakfast hits the spot, and the accommodating staff work hard to make every guest feel at home. Free internet keeps you connected, and four-legged friends are welcome too.

The downside? Sound carries between rooms more than we’d like, and you might catch snippets of your neighbors’ conversations. Some rooms could use a refresh of their furnishings.

This place is ideal for budget-conscious travelers seeking a laid-back coastal experience without the glitz of nearby Saint-Tropez. It’s particularly well-suited for couples and families who value a personal touch over luxury frills, and for those who want to explore the Côte d’Azur with their pets in tow.

House Rules and Important Information

Before settling in, guests should be aware of a few important house rules at Villa Provencale.

Check-in’s from 4:00 PM to 10:00 PM, and check-out’s until 10:30 AM. Don’t forget to bring a photo ID and credit card for check-in.

A €150 damage deposit is required at arrival, but it’s refundable after inspection. Since it’s a residential area, guests should keep noise levels down.

Special requests? Just let them know ahead of time.

Lastly, they’ve got enhanced sanitation protocols for COVID-19, so everyone can feel safe and comfy during their stay.
